‘The Badger’ wins nomination at Queens World filmfest

Iranian movie ‘The Badger’ has won a nomination at the Queens World International Film Festival in the US.

Directed by Kazem Mollaee, the film received the nomination for best film award at the 11th edition of the event.

The movie narrates the story of a 40-year-old woman, played by Vishka Asayesh, who is facing a difficult challenge in her private life.

Soudeh’s 11-year-old son, Matiar, gets kidnapped as she is about to start a second marriage. After considerable search and effort, Soudeh decides to ask for the ransom money from her ex-husband, Peyman. How much will this incident challenge her certainties?

In addition to Asayesh, the flick's cast list includes names such as Hassan Majouni, Mehraveh Sharifinia, Behnoush Bakhtiyari, Reza Behboudi, and Gohar Kheirandish.

The QWFF provides screening and professional development opportunities and an educational initiative for youth and seniors.

The 11th edition of the event is slated for June 23–July 3, 2021.
